Features and Functionality

The Cooler Master Hyper 212 Spectrum V3 is equipped with several features that enhance its cooling performance. Its ARGB Auto Detection allows for automatic lighting customization, making it visually appealing while improving airflow. Its optimized fan blade design promotes efficient cooling, complemented by nickel-plated heat pipes that not only enhance performance but also add to its aesthetic appeal.

Conversely, the Noctua NM-i17xx-MP78 serves a different purpose. It is a mounting upgrade kit designed for Noctua CPU coolers, specifically tailored for Intel's LGA1851 and LGA1700 sockets. While it may lack the flashy features of the Cooler Master, it offers outstanding reliability and straightforward installation, making it a practical choice for users looking to enhance their existing Noctua cooler setup.

Cooling Performance

When it comes to cooling performance, the Cooler Master Hyper 212 Spectrum V3 is engineered for superior efficiency. Its optimized PWM curve blade design and four nickel-plated heat pipes promise effective heat dissipation, crucial for maintaining optimal CPU temperatures during intense workloads. The design aims to reduce turbulent airflow, leading to a quieter operation.

On the other hand, the Noctua NM-i17xx-MP78 does not directly provide cooling capabilities but rather facilitates the use of compatible Noctua CPU coolers on newer Intel sockets. It ensures optimal contact pressure, which is essential for effective heat transfer but does not contribute to cooling performance on its own. Therefore, while the Cooler Master actively cools, the Noctua serves as an enabler for existing coolers.

Installation Process

The installation process for the Cooler Master Hyper 212 Spectrum V3 is made easier by its upgraded brackets. These redesigned brackets simplify the installation on the latest AM5 and LGA1700 platforms, ensuring compatibility across a range of CPU types. The focus on user-friendly installation is a significant advantage for those who may not be as experienced with CPU coolers.

In contrast, the Noctua NM-i17xx-MP78 is specifically designed for easy installation of compatible Noctua coolers on Intel’s latest socket types. Its dedicated one-piece backplate with fixed struts adds to its straightforward installation process. While both products aim to simplify the installation experience, the Cooler Master offers a more comprehensive solution, while the Noctua is a niche product focusing on compatibility.
